This is a great little boutique hotel near the Latin Quarter in Paris that is well-run, with a very attentive and friendly staff. It is near so many restaurants, bars, boulangeries, markets...you name it. Also very close to the Censier-Daubenton Metro station and several bus stops. One of our favorite parts of each day of our stay was breakfast. Pastries, breads, jams, eggs, bacon, hams, fruit, coffee and fresh-squeezed juices...we never wanted to skip it no matter how early our days started. The lap pool and the sauna in the basement were a novelty we tried once. The rooms were nicely appointed and the beds/pillows were very comfortable. The wardrobe was small but still had enough space to store our luggage (there's also space under the bed if you open the suitcase to slide under). Rooms have central heat/air, things we heard were lacking in some Paris hotels. And there's a modern elevator with room for about 5 people. Overall it was a nice base for our week-long winter vacation. We would recommend!
We never could get the internet to work. Not a big deal. and we didn't ask about it, so that's on us.
Seemed like summer prices in the winter, so the value didn't seem exceptional, but still fair.
